How to Make and Operate Confetti Eggs

Step 5Enjoy!

Enjoy!
Crack the egg over the head of a loved one to show how much you care.

*Use plenty of force on the first try (though not so much as to hurt them), since repeated tapping gets annoying pretty quickly.
